Another method of typing a V with a dot on top is by using the insert symbol command in your word processor. The insert symbol tool lets you browse through a vast library of symbols and special characters and select the one you need. Here’s how you can use this method:

1. Open the document or application where you want to type the V with a dot on top.

2. Place your cursor where you want the symbol to appear.

3. Go to the Insert tab and click on the Symbol button.

4. Select More Symbols from the drop-down list.

5. In the Symbol dialog box, click on the Font drop-down list and select the font that supports the V with a dot on top character.

6. Scroll down the list of symbols, and once you find the character, click on it, and then click on the Insert button.

7. The character will now appear at the location of your cursor.

What does VO2 peak represent?

VO2 peak is a term used to describe the maximum amount of oxygen uptake or consumption by the body during exercise. It is an indicator of a person’s overall aerobic fitness level and is measured in milliliters of oxygen per kilogram of body weight per minute (ml/kg/min).

During exercise, the body requires more oxygen to generate energy for the working muscles. This increased demand for oxygen is met by the cardiovascular and respiratory systems working together to provide the necessary oxygen to the muscles. VO2 peak is the point at which the body can no longer consume more oxygen, despite an increase in exercise intensity.

VO2 peak is often used as a measure of overall fitness and can provide important information regarding a person’s cardiovascular health. Higher VO2 peak values are associated with a reduced risk of heart disease, stroke, and other cardiovascular disorders. A low VO2 peak value may therefore be an indicator of poor cardiovascular health or an increased risk for these disorders.

Measuring VO2 peak involves performing a graded exercise test or maximal exercise test under controlled conditions. During the test, an individual is asked to exercise, usually on a treadmill or a stationary bike, at gradually increasing levels of intensity. Oxygen consumption is measured throughout the test and the peak value is identified as the highest level of oxygen consumption that can be sustained during the exercise.

Vo2 peak represents the maximum amount of oxygen uptake that the body can achieve during exercise and is a measure of aerobic fitness level and cardiovascular health. It is determined through a graded exercise test and can provide valuable information regarding an individual’s overall health and fitness.

How is VO2 max represented?

VO2 max, also known as maximum oxygen uptake, is a measure of the maximum amount of oxygen that an individual can consume during exercise. It is considered to be one of the best measures of cardiorespiratory fitness and is commonly used to evaluate an individual’s aerobic capacity.

VO2 max is typically represented in terms of milliliters of oxygen per kilogram of body weight per minute (ml/kg/min). This means that the amount of oxygen an individual can consume is calculated based on their body weight and the time it takes them to use up that oxygen during exercise. For example, a person who weighs 70 kilograms and has a VO2 max of 50 ml/kg/min can consume up to 3,500 ml of oxygen per minute (50 x 70).

To determine an individual’s VO2 max, they must typically undergo a maximal exercise test, such as a treadmill test or a cycling test. During this test, the individual is required to exercise to the point of exhaustion while their oxygen uptake is being measured. The test will typically involve increasing the intensity of the exercise until the individual can no longer continue.

Once an individual’s VO2 max has been determined, it can be used as a predictor of their cardiorespiratory health and fitness. A higher VO2 max typically indicates better cardiovascular health and a greater capacity for physical activity. It is also used to evaluate an individual’s response to exercise and the effectiveness of training programs.

Overall, VO2 max is an important measure of an individual’s aerobic fitness and is represented in terms of ml/kg/min. It is typically assessed through maximal exercise tests and can be used as a predictor of cardiovascular health and fitness.
